Stardust Delivers First Solid Comet Dust to Earth, Revealing a Complex Solar System Recipe

NASA’s Stardust flew through comet 81P/Wild 2’s coma in 2004, catching dust in a silica aerogel and returning to Utah in 2006 after a 4.63 billion-kilometre journey—the first solid cometary material brought to Earth. The samples, more than 10,000 grains, showed a mix of materials formed in hot and cold regions of the early Solar System, including crystalline silicates and a calcium-aluminium-rich inclusion; in 2009 glycine, a simple amino acid, was identified, demonstrating that comets carry prebiotic molecules and that returning samples allows reanalysis with advancing techniques.
